What Ingredients Are in Alfredo Twice Baked Potatoes?
- Baking Potatoes: The base of this dish, they provide the fluffy filling and sturdy shells.
- Alfredo Sauce: Adds rich, creamy flavor to the potato mixture.
- Shredded Cheddar Cheese: Provides a sharp, cheesy bite that balances the creaminess.
- Shredded Mozzarella Cheese: Melts beautifully, adding a gooey texture to the filling and topping.
Pro Tip: Use starchy varieties like Russet potatoes in these twice baked potatoes with alfredo sauce, which create a fluffier filling. And when it comes to cheese, shred your own for a creamier melt. Or use pepper jack cheese for a spicier twist.

How to Make Alfredo Twice Baked Potatoes:
- Bake your potatoes using your preferred method (oven, microwave, or air fryer).
- Once baked, slice potatoes in half and scoop out the filling, leaving a ¼-inch border around the potato skins to hold the shape.
- Mix the hot Alfredo sauce with the potato filling and cheeses in a large bowl.
- Stuff the mixture back into the potato halves and top with more grated cheddar and mozzarella.
- Bake on a baking sheet until golden and bubbly.
Pro Tip: Make sure your Alfredo sauce is hot when mixing with the potato filling—this helps the cheese melt smoothly into the twice baked white potatoes mixture.

How to Store Leftover Alfredo Twice Baked Potatoes:
Place any leftover twice baked potatoes in an airtight container and store them in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
When ready to eat, simply reheat them in the oven or microwave until warmed through.
Pro Tip: To maintain the crispy top, reheat leftovers in the oven at 350°F rather than the microwave. I like to warm mine in the microwave then broil cheese on top for a minute until browned.

Can You Make Alfredo Twice Baked Potatoes Ahead of Time?
Yes, you can easily prepare these alfredo potatoes ahead of time.
After filling the potato shells, cover them tightly with plastic wrap and refrigerate for up to 24 hours.
When you’re ready to serve, just bake them in the oven until the cheese is melted and the potatoes are heated through.

Can You Freeze Twice Baked Potatoes with Alfredo Sauce?
You can absolutely freeze these alfredo potatoes.
Prepare the twice baked potatoes with alfredo sauce as directed, but stop before the final bake. Instead, wrap each stuffed potato half individually in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ag.
Whole twice baked potatoes can be frozen for up to 3 months.
When you’re ready to enjoy, bake them straight from frozen at 375°F for about 30-40 minutes, or until heated through and the cheese is melted.

Alfredo Twice Baked Potatoes

Alfredo Twice Baked Potatoes combine fluffy potato, creamy Alfredo sauce, and melted cheese for a rich, comforting dish everyone will love!
Ingredients
Instructions
- Bake Potatoes using your preferred method.
- When baked, slice each potato in half.
- Scoop out filling leaving about ¼ inch of potato around the shell to hold the potato together.
- Place potato filling in a bowl.
- Add warm alfredo sauce to the potato mixture and mix well.
- Add 1 cup of cheddar cheese and ½ cup of mozzarella cheese to alfredo sauce and potato mixture and mix well. Cheese should be melty.
- Fill each potato skin back up with alfredo potato mixture.
- Top with remaining 1 cup of cheddar cheese and 1/2 cup mozzarella cheese.
- Bake in oven at 425*F for 5-10 minutes until the cheese is melted.
- Serve immediately.
